Daily Mail reports that the biggest family in Britain in terms of the number of children has welcomed their 22nd child during the lockdown caused by coronavirus pandemic.

The mother of the child, 45-year-old Sue Radford and husband, 49, broke the news of the birth, saying their girl weighs 7lb.

The family also announced that the baby came after long ten-hour labour at the Royal Lancaster Infirmary.

As at the time of writing this report, the joyous family was yet to name their child, who also happened to be their 11th daughter.

In speaking with the media, the mother said she was very scared of going to the hospital at this time when there are growing cases of coronavirus.

Sue said that though she was very worried before the delivery, it turned out to be one of her best experiences after the baby came.

She added that the naming of the baby would be delayed because they cannot register any name due to coronavirus.
